Spirama helicina is a moth of the Erebidae family. It is found in Russia (south-eastern Siberia, Ussuri, Primorje), China (Setchuan, Yunnan), Taiwan, Korea, Japan (Honshu, Kyushu), India (Assam, Meghalaya, West Bengal), Nepal, Thailand, Malaysia, Laos, Vietnam, Sri Lanka, the Philippines (Negros), Java, Sumatra and Sulawesi.[2]
The wingspan is 60–70 mm.
